Growing Cyber Threat Landscape
The payment security market is increasingly influenced by the growing landscape of cyber threats. With the rise in sophisticated cyberattacks, businesses in the UK are compelled to enhance their security measures. In 2025, it is estimated that cybercrime could cost the UK economy over £27 billion annually. This alarming trend drives companies to invest in advanced security solutions to protect sensitive payment information. As a result, the demand for robust payment security systems is likely to surge, prompting vendors to innovate and offer more comprehensive solutions. The need for effective fraud detection and prevention mechanisms is paramount, as organizations strive to safeguard their financial transactions and maintain customer trust. Consequently, The payment security market is expected to witness significant growth. This growth is due to businesses prioritizing cybersecurity in their operational strategies.
Shift Towards Digital Payment Solutions
The transition towards digital payment solutions is a pivotal driver for the payment security market. As consumers increasingly prefer contactless and online transactions, businesses must adapt to this shift by implementing secure payment systems. In 2025, it is projected that digital payments will account for over 60% of all transactions in the UK. This trend necessitates the integration of advanced security measures to protect against potential breaches. Companies are investing in encryption technologies and tokenization to enhance the security of digital transactions. Furthermore, the rise of e-commerce and mobile payments amplifies the need for secure payment gateways, thereby propelling the growth of the payment security market. As organizations strive to meet consumer expectations for convenience and security, the demand for innovative payment security solutions is likely to escalate.
Consumer Awareness and Demand for Security
Consumer awareness regarding payment security is a significant driver impacting the payment security market. As individuals become more informed about the risks associated with online transactions, they increasingly demand secure payment options. Surveys indicate that over 70% of UK consumers consider security features as a crucial factor when choosing payment methods. This heightened awareness compels businesses to prioritize security in their payment systems to retain customer loyalty. Companies are now focusing on transparent communication about their security measures, which can enhance consumer trust. Additionally, the demand for user-friendly security features, such as biometric authentication and two-factor authentication, is on the rise. As a result, the payment security market is likely to expand as businesses respond to consumer expectations for enhanced security in their payment processes.
Regulatory Pressures and Compliance Requirements
Regulatory pressures play a crucial role in shaping the payment security market. The UK government has implemented stringent regulations to protect consumer data and ensure secure payment processing. Compliance with regulations such as the Payment Services Directive 2 (PSD2) and the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) is mandatory for businesses operating in the payment sector. Failure to comply can result in hefty fines, which can reach up to £20 million or 4% of annual global turnover, whichever is higher. This regulatory landscape compels organizations to invest in robust payment security solutions to avoid penalties and protect their reputation. As compliance requirements evolve, the payment security market is expected to grow as businesses seek to align their operations with legal standards and enhance their security frameworks.
Technological Advancements in Security Solutions
Technological advancements are a driving force behind the evolution of the payment security market. Innovations such as artificial intelligence, machine learning, and blockchain technology are transforming how payment security is approached. These technologies enable businesses to detect fraudulent activities in real-time and enhance the overall security of payment systems. In 2025, it is anticipated that AI-driven security solutions will dominate the market, providing organizations with the tools needed to combat emerging threats. The integration of blockchain technology also offers a decentralized approach to secure transactions, reducing the risk of data breaches. As companies increasingly adopt these advanced technologies, the payment security market is likely to experience substantial growth, driven by the need for more effective and efficient security measures.
